Call for Members - Arts and Culture Advisory Committee, May 2025The Office of the City Clerk is seeking expressions of interest from organizational representatives from cultural, Indigenous, and intangible cultural heritage organizations to fill existing vacancies on the committee.
The Arts and Culture Advisory Committee provides information and advice to Council on matters related to arts, culture, Indigenous and intangible cultural heritage that intersect City policies, programs, and services.

Application - 500 Kenmount RoadThe City is considering rezoning land at 500 Kenmount Road above the 190-metre contour elevation, near Huntsman Place and Tigress Street, from the Residential 1 (R1) Zone to the Comprehensive Development Area 9 (CDA 9) Zone.
The purpose of this amendment is to ensure the zoning of this land reflects the availability of municipal services.
